[a simple mechanism for type-safe urls jeremy@n-heptane.com**20080319012823] [added HAppS example jeremy@n-heptane.com**20080319044118] [attempt to generalize handleURL a bit. Make pretty urlShow and urlRead functions jeremy@n-heptane.com**20080320220630] [use State monad instead of Consumer monad, since people probably do not have the Consumer monad package installed jeremy@n-heptane.com**20080320234935] [comment out .css link for now jeremy@n-heptane.com**20080321001225] [include YourGallery to show that the links generated by each Gallery are unique jeremy@n-heptane.com**20080321001458] [type signiture cleanups jeremy@n-heptane.com**20080321002010] [more type signature cleanups, formatting cleans, and start of a tutorial jeremy@n-heptane.com**20080322002223] [tutorial: tweaks to generating .html jeremy@n-heptane.com**20080322005019] [added second part to tutorial jeremy@n-heptane.com**20080322050201] [fixed typo jeremy@n-heptane.com**20080322050921] [Added code for part III, but not the text. jeremy@n-heptane.com**20080323054549] [commit SimpleSite3.lhs instead of .html jeremy@n-heptane.com**20080326023213] [hyper linked each part to the other parts jeremy@n-heptane.com**20080421004840] [added URLTH jeremy@n-heptane.com**20090228013314] [SimpleSite.hs: updated to use happstack jeremy@n-heptane.com**20090302203432] [switch pattern in readM from o to _, this seems like an MLism. Clifford Beshers **20090304211223 Ignore-this: 85d263d4d87eead8ded3c983d9e0f1e2 ] [Debianization, untested. Clifford Beshers **20090422004704] [Switch to our hlibrary.mk because hscolour isn't found during build. Clifford Beshers **20090423013149] [Adding haskell-cdbs to finish previous patch. Clifford Beshers **20090423014009] [Add libghc6-consumer-dev as build dependency. Clifford Beshers **20090423015253] [Add Consumer to the cabal file. Clifford Beshers **20090423020100] [Add template haskell to the build dependency list. Clifford Beshers **20090423020704] [Add -doc and -prof as build dependencies. Clifford Beshers **20090423021332] [Fix name of consumer doc package David Fox **20090423171122] [added URLT.HandleT and URLT.QuickCheck Jeremy Shaw **20090710180258] [added URLT.Happstack and URTL.XMLGenT Jeremy Shaw **20090714191253] [implSite now has its own guard for the prefix Jeremy Shaw **20090718213102] [bumped to 0.3 Jeremy Shaw **20090719144852] [Fix a syntax error in the dependency list David Fox **20090721012625 Ignore-this: 407c16be5bca5f28ec4a8012ca0f9819 ] [Use debian's hlibrary.mk instead of ours David Fox **20090721030209 Ignore-this: b8af662fda847fb8727a408e922e2f84 ] [0.4: implSite now takes the domain as an argument Jeremy Shaw **20090727035134] [Added EmbedAsChild instance for () Jeremy Shaw **20090813223831] [fromURL now returns (Success a) instead of a Jeremy Shaw **20090815181430] [Updated URLT.HandleT to use Failing instead of Maybe Jeremy Shaw **20090815193923] [fix type error Jeremy Shaw **20090815204934] [moved URLT.Happstack into Happstack.Server.URLT Jeremy Shaw **20090831184607] [0.9: reorganized modules. Added Functor instance for Site. Turn URLT into a newtype. Jeremy Shaw **20090929012059 Ignore-this: 85bce6aaad5365f44d056295ea5dcb1c ] [ * Turn showURL into a class so that we can call it with out having to use lift when we use additional monad transformers such as XMLGenT Jeremy Shaw **20091010175058 Ignore-this: 87c61d155090fad08f8f825d7361877b ] [Generalize type of implSite Jeremy Shaw **20091116155437 Ignore-this: 3d747224c2ff4f476606e186168de81f ] [updated source and bug location in .cabal Jeremy Shaw **20091130013750 Ignore-this: c58c7af8d2e551dc368def6020f4dff7 ] [fixes to .cabal file Jeremy Shaw **20091214221222 Ignore-this: bdf9dd1cf4c8ec25e664bfc88a31a81f ] [added support for template-haskell >= 2.4.0 jeremy@seereason.com**20091231190019 Ignore-this: c205ee15cbed715de11e1c83971afee0 ] [TABS -> spaces in .cabal jeremy@seereason.com**20091231190701 Ignore-this: 8de7f9e74e161104203903d017cbe99e ] [Update to QuickCheck 2 Jeremy Shaw **20100104212345 Ignore-this: 78775b4f96682ed162da5ed0c9680ca9 ] [update to QuickCheck 2 Jeremy Shaw **20100104212416 Ignore-this: bf15f8adccb99b53302f5c93f8a2302b ] [removed bogus build-type directive in Library section Jeremy Shaw **20100118011138 Ignore-this: bb4953d235aa98e650fc45d17ccb64de ] [added URLT.Regular Jeremy Shaw **20100316213845 Ignore-this: 58513687243ea53c94dfc0b4153cbe87 ] [bumped cabal depends to >= 1.6 Jeremy Shaw **20100316213939 Ignore-this: 74f2ef0b87f03f0d7d5280534a6aa5d4 ] [added URLT.Wai, URLT.Dispatch and WaiExample Jeremy Shaw **20100317193028 Ignore-this: 9c997581ead1e83002b394109504ef15 ] [added handleWaiD Jeremy Shaw **20100318180837 Ignore-this: 44dc1ccfecca8b124e6f760e95e5d0ef ] [added handleWaiU Jeremy Shaw **20100318180902 Ignore-this: 41b8edc5a69f0ac885593ded18112ba3 ] [added handleWaiD and handleWaiU to WaiExample Jeremy Shaw **20100318180929 Ignore-this: e2f7b62a58a525ef08b45977a9031230 ] [factored out mtl and transformer specific code. Jeremy Shaw **20100318181056 Ignore-this: 38f3a60e227a88f08f9c7c5ea2576aca ] [added URLT/Transformers.hs Jeremy Shaw **20100318181123 Ignore-this: d408243462ed3d44a3c344655bfe3aa3 ] [split AsURL into separate module. added URLT.Parsec. Added more to WaiExample. Jeremy Shaw **20100318205818 Ignore-this: 5130593fcb1bcad140ee2df68729c6ae ] [updated Base, Monad, PathInfo and Wai to use path segments method Jeremy Shaw **20100323193808 Ignore-this: 924b23347406c7191fda420ac10b6690 ] [changed fromPathSegments so that it uses the Consumer monad Jeremy Shaw **20100323195414 Ignore-this: 1c08958da5836848fc32815c944a8f27 ] [updated URLT.Regular to latest code base. Jeremy Shaw **20100323195503 Ignore-this: 91b194e4f0714f8945e1e3b00906cace ] [updated URLT.TH to work with new system Jeremy Shaw **20100323202232 Ignore-this: e67111d4551dec012b5bda5d1653ae56 ] [update QuickCheck property Jeremy Shaw **20100324000024 Ignore-this: eb69df644e44c2f0c7a1c8a22b8a3235 ] [more updates. cabal build works again. Jeremy Shaw **20100324000714 Ignore-this: 220ca155995516e16ce3ee41b01cafc7 ] [Regular: added missing instance for :*: Jeremy Shaw **20100324003108 Ignore-this: de828cfabc96ed11361a3c7e7c69f203 ] [urlt: a bunch of improvements and additions to high-level components of library Jeremy Shaw **20100324222819 Ignore-this: b93a1a1002a37b05c4febff083a2af76 ] [clean up imports. add some variation on Site handling functions that supports errors Jeremy Shaw **20100326144425 Ignore-this: 8f9831241780d17007e26808afafffd6 ]